Jump to content
Araştır
  • Diğer seçenekler ...
Sonuçları bul ...
Sonuçları bul ...

Fonzz

Üye
  • İçerik sayısı

    83
  • Katılım

  • Son ziyaret

  • Günün Kazananı

    1
  • Puan

    3,323 [ Bağış Yap ]

İletiler : Fonzz


  1. Aşağıdaki hatayı nasıl çözebilirim ? Tam olarak ne hatası veriyo onu da anlamış değilim gerçi.

    Hata :

    Önem Derecesi Kod Açıklama Proje Dosya Çizgi Gizleme Durumu
    Hata C4996 'gethostbyname': Use getaddrinfo() or GetAddrInfoW() instead or define _WINSOCK_DEPRECATED_NO_WARNINGS to disable deprecated API warnings shared e:\knight online v2125 and editor\knight online v2125 and editor\source\source\shared\socket.cpp 22


    Resim :

    Z9XgbG.jpg


  2. Alıntı
    bence sen o dosyaları bırak yanlış anlama temelden bir araştırma yap o şekilde başla boşuna zaman kaybı yaşama :)


    @ Irresistible sağolsun halletti. Senin de çok yardımın oldu @ DaTaTrx çok teşekkür ederim. Ancak src ler ve files lar çok hoşuma gitti. Sen de bilirsin bu dönemde 21xx te kimse kimseye günahını vermez ben de farklı bi src bulamam malesef :)

    Yine de tavsiyen için teşekkür ederim.

  3. Yine benim için sıkıntılı fakat sizin için çocuk oyuncağı bir problem ile karşı karşıyayım :)

    Her relogta 1 level başlangıca geri dönüyorum. Sanki her relogta yeni character açıyormuş gibi hissediyorum.

    Update_User_Data Prosedürü :

    USE [kn_online]
    
    GO
    /****** Object: StoredProcedure [dbo].[UPDATE_USER_DATA] Script Date: 21.02.2018 20:38:48 ******/
    SET ANSI_NULLS ON
    GO
    SET QUOTED_IDENTIFIER ON
    GO

    ALTER PROCEDURE [dbo].[UPDATE_USER_DATA]
    @strCharID char(21),
    @bNation tinyint,
    @bRace tinyint,
    @sClass smallint,
    @nHair int,
    @bRank tinyint,
    @bTitle tinyint,
    @bLevel tinyint,
    @bRebLevel tinyint,
    @iExp bigint,
    @nLoyalty int,
    @bFace tinyint,
    @bCity tinyint,
    @sClanID smallint,
    @bFame tinyint,
    @sHp smallint,
    @sMp smallint,
    @sSp smallint,
    @bStr tinyint,
    @bSta tinyint,
    @bDex tinyint,
    @bIntel tinyint,
    @bCha tinyint,
    @bAuthority tinyint,
    @sPoints smallint,
    @nCoins int,
    @bZone tinyint,
    @sBind smallint,
    @iPosX int,
    @iPosZ int,
    @iPosY int,
    @dwTime int,
    @sQuestCount smallint,
    @sQuestUseCount smallint,
    @strSkill varchar(10),
    @strItem binary(584),
    @strPremium binary(50),
    @strItemEx binary(584),
    @strSerial binary(584),
    @strQuest binary(600),
    @strQuestUse binary(1000),
    @strRebStats binary(5),
    @nMannerPoint int,
    @nLoyaltyMonthly int,
    @strMemo char(21),
    @sGenieTime smallint,
    @strGenieOptions char(100)
    AS

    UPDATE USERDATA
    SET Nation = @bNation,
    Race = @bRace,
    Class = @sClass,
    HairRGB = @nHair,
    [Rank] = @bRank,
    Title = @bTitle,
    [Level] = @bLevel,
    bLevelRebirth = @bRebLevel,
    [Exp] = @iExp,
    Loyalty = @nLoyalty,
    Face = @bFace,
    City = @bCity,
    Knights = @sClanID,
    Fame = @bFame,
    Hp = @sHp,
    Mp = @sMp,
    Sp = @sSp,
    Strong = @bStr,
    Sta = @bSta,
    Dex = @bDex,
    Intel = @bIntel,
    Cha = @bCha,
    Authority = @bAuthority,
    Points = @sPoints,
    Gold = @nCoins,
    [Zone] = @bZone,
    Bind = @sBind,
    PX = @iPosX,
    PZ = @iPosZ,
    PY = @iPosY,
    dwTime = @dwTime,
    strSkill = @strSkill,
    strItem = @strItem,
    strItemEx = @strItemEx,
    strSerial = @strSerial,
    sQuestCount = @sQuestCount,
    strQuest = @strQuest,
    sQuestUseCount = @sQuestUseCount,
    strQuestUse = @strQuestUse,
    strRebStats = @strRebStats,
    MannerPoint = @nMannerPoint,
    LoyaltyMonthly = @nLoyaltyMonthly,
    strMemo = @strMemo,
    sGenieTime = @sGenieTime,
    strGenieOptions = @strGenieOptions,
    strPremiums = @strPremium,
    dtUpdateTime = GETDATE()
    WHERE strUserID = @strCharID

  4. Orayı da kontrol ettim. Orda da mevcut sütun herhangi bi sıkıntı yok orda da
    -- mesaja ek olarak --
    Ek olarak Errors.log dosyasının içi :

    [ ODBC Error - 21.2.2018 18:54:51 ] ] Source: {CALL UPDATE_USER_DATA(?, 2, 12, 202, 59062620, 0, 0, 1, 0, 1, 101, 4, 0, 0, 0, 100, 100, 100, 60, 60, 80, 50, 50, 1, 0, 5000000, 21, -1, 81700, 43500, 0, 0, 1, ?, ?, ?, ?, ?, ?, ?, 0, 0, ?, 0, ?)} Error: [Microsoft]

    [SQL Server]Error converting data type char to smallint. Description: Failed to execute statement.
    

  5. Şimdi sütun ekledim bi de öyle denicem
    -- mesaja ek olarak --
    INSERT_PREMIUM Proc u

    USE [kn_online]
    GO
    /****** Object: StoredProcedure [dbo].[INSERT_PREMIUM] Script Date: 21.02.2018 18:23:58 ******/
    SET ANSI_NULLS ON
    GO
    SET QUOTED_IDENTIFIER ON
    GO
    -- Created by Obede for New Premium System
    ALTER PROCEDURE [dbo].[INSERT_PREMIUM]
    @strAccountID varchar(21),
    @bType tinyint,
    @pCount tinyint,
    @strPremiums binary(30)
    AS

    DECLARE @bCount tinyint

    SELECT @bCount = COUNT(strAccountID) FROM ACCOUNT_PREMIUM WHERE strAccountID = @strAccountID

    IF (@bCount = 0)
    BEGIN
    INSERT INTO ACCOUNT_PREMIUM (strAccountID, bInUse, pCount, strPremium) VALUES (@strAccountID, @bType, @pCount, @strPremiums)
    RETURN 1
    END
    ELSE
    RETURN 2



    Hala aynı.


  6. Source: {? = CALL INSERT_PREMIUM(?, 10, ?)}

    Error: [Microsoft]

    [SQL Server]Procedure or function 'INSERT_PREMIUM' expects parameter '@strPremiums', which was not supplied.

    Description: Failed to execute statement.



    Muhtemelen premium prosedüründe sıkıntı var düzgün bi db den çekeyim bari prosedürü :)
    -- mesaja ek olarak --
    Alıntı
    Source: {? = CALL INSERT_PREMIUM(?, 10, ?)}

    Error: [Microsoft][SQL Server Native Client 11.0][SQL Server]Procedure or function 'INSERT_PREMIUM' expects parameter '@strPremiums', which was not supplied.

    Description: Failed to execute statement.



    Muhtemelen premium prosedüründe sıkıntı var düzgün bi db den çekeyim bari prosedürü :)



    Hata çözülmedi hala aynı hata :S

    @ KiraAmora61 kanka bi yardım lütfen :)

  7. Merhaba arkadaşlar...

    Id & Pw girdikten sonra ırkı seçiyorum. Class seçip isim yazıyorum. Character oluşturulduktan sonra oyuna girmek için starta bastığımda "Cannot select the character" hatası alıyorum.

    Bunu account_login prosedüründen mi alıyor yoksa create_new_char prosedüründen mi ?

    yada farklı bir çözümü mevcut mu ?

    şimdiden yardımlarınız için teşekkür ederim..


  8. Merhabalar..

    Aynı IP'den ve aynı evin içinden 2. bir bilgisayar açmış olduğum servera giremiyor.
    Ben kendim giriyorum herhangi bir sıkıntı yok. Ancak diğer arkadaş giremiyor.

    Aynı patchleri kullanıyoruz. Aynı clientler. Id & Pw yazdıktan sonra server list ona gelmiyor.

    Lütfen yardım eder misiniz ?

    İniler :

    Login Server.ini :


    [DOWNLOAD]
    
    PATH=/
    URL=ftp.yoursite.net

    [NEWS]
    TITLE_00=
    TITLE_01=
    TITLE_02=

    [ODBC]
    DSN=KO_MAIN
    PWD=Fonzz
    UID=Fonzz

    [PREMIUM_START]
    DAYS=3
    TYPE=3

    [SERVER_LIST]
    COUNT=1
    FREELIMIT_00=3000
    GROUPID_00=1
    ID_00=1
    KING1_00=
    KING2_00=
    KINGMSG1_00=
    KINGMSG2_00=
    LANIP_00=192.168.1.41
    NAME_00=TEST|Server 1
    PREMLIMIT_00=3000
    SERVER_00=192.168.1.41

    [SETTINGS]
    PORT=15100



    Ai Server.ini :


    [ODBC]
    
    GAME_DSN=KO_GAME
    GAME_PWD=Fonzz
    GAME_UID=Fonzz

    [SETTINGS]
    PORT=10020




    GameServer.ini:



    [AI_SERVER]
    
    IP=127.0.0.1
    PORT=10020

    [BONUS]
    COUNT_EVENT_ITEM=1
    EXP=0
    MONEY=0
    NP=0
    PVP_WAR_ITEM=0
    SITDOWN_GOLD=1
    SITDOWN_TIME=15

    [CASTLE]
    NATION=1

    [NATIONAL_POINTS]
    ARDREAM_SOURCE=32
    ARDREAM_TARGET=-25
    MINI_PVP_SOURCE=0
    MINI_PVP_TARGET=0
    OTHER_ZONE_SOURCE=64
    OTHER_ZONE_TARGET=-50
    RONARK_LAND_BASE_SOURCE=64
    RONARK_LAND_BASE_TARGET=-50
    RONARK_LAND_SOURCE=64
    RONARK_LAND_TARGET=-50

    [ODBC]
    ACCOUNT_DSN=KO_MAIN
    ACCOUNT_MARS=1
    ACCOUNT_PWD=Fonzz
    ACCOUNT_UID=Fonzz
    GAME_DSN=KO_GAME
    GAME_MARS=1
    GAME_PWD=Fonzz
    GAME_UID=Fonzz

    [SETTINGS]
    GAME_MASTER_R_HIT_DAMAGE=30000
    GAME_MASTER_R_HIT_DAMAGE_USER=1000
    GRADE1=720000
    GRADE2=340000
    GRADE3=50000
    GRADE4=25000
    PLAYER_RANKINGS_KNIGHT_CASH_REWARD=0
    PLAYER_RANKINGS_LOYALTY_REWARD=0
    PLAYER_RANKINGS_RESET_TIME=12
    PLAYER_RANKINGS_REWARD_ZONES=71,72,73
    PORT=15001

    [TIMER]
    WEATHER=1

    [UPGRADE_RATES]
    KARIVDIS_RATE=10000
    TRINA_RATE=10000

    [ZONE_INFO]
    MY_INFO=1
    SERVER_00=1
    SERVER_COUNT=1
    SERVER_IP_00=192.168.1.41
    SERVER_NUM=0


  9. Üye adı: Fonzz

    Ad ve Soyad: Şenol ÇAYIR

    Ülke / Şehir: İzmir

    Hakkınızda kısa bilgi: Orta seviye bilgi ile Database edit ve Source geliştirme ile uğraşıyorum. Genelde local server açar üzerinde geliştirme yaparım. İyi derecede C# ve Visual Basic bilgisine sahibim. Orta derece Visual C ++ biliyorum. Bunun dışında Php ve html ile uğraşıyorum.

    E-posta adresiniz: fonzie.sladin25@ Outlook.com

    Skype adresiniz: live:fonzie.sladin25_1

    Facebook adresiniz: https://www.facebook.com/Sladin

    Referans olan üye: Yok

    Ne kadar süredir Knight OnLine ile ilgileniyorsunuz?: 11 yıl

    Aktif olarak Knight OnLine oynuyor musunuz?: Evet

    Oynuyorsanız, hangi sunucuda?: Manes

    Yetkinlikleriniz, becerileriniz nelerdir?: C++ Orta derece , C# ve Visual Basic iyi derece bilgi sahibiyim. Makro ve bot yapımlarıyla ayrıca source geliştirme ile uğraşıyorum.

    Önceki çalışmalarınız, referanslarınız:


    IP Address:: 88.236.211.223 ( Şuanda bir cafedeyim. Ev ip adresimi eve geçince ekliycem tekrar. )

×
×
  • Yeni Oluştur...